作为一名爬虫工程师,我深知在开发和维护爬虫系统时,如何高效获取数据是一个至关重要的问题。而穿云API作为一项创新的数据获取工具,为我们带来了全新的体验。通过提供HTTP API和Proxy两种请求模式,穿云API不仅让我们可以轻松地重构旧代码,还大幅简化了爬虫的数据获取过程。
穿云API与HTTP API请求模式
穿云API是一项强大而灵活的数据获取工具。其最大的优势之一是提供了HTTP API请求模式。通过HTTP API,我们可以使用HTTP协议直接向穿云API发起请求,获取我们所需的数据。这种方式与传统的HTTP请求类似,简单易懂。只需按照API文档提供的参数和接口规范,即可快速构建出请求,并获得返回的数据。这使得我们可以在不改变原有代码架构的情况下,直接替换数据获取的方式,从而快速实现重构。
Proxy请求模式与反爬问题
除了HTTP API请求模式,穿云API还提供了Proxy请求模式。在许多爬虫任务中,经常会遇到反爬虫机制的限制,例如IP封禁、验证码等。而通过Proxy请求模式,穿云API充当了中间代理的角色,帮助我们绕过这些限制。穿云API的代理池可以动态地分配高质量的代理IP,让我们的爬虫在隐匿性和稳定性上都得到了保障。这意味着我们不再需要为应对反爬问题而费心费力,而是能够专注于数据的采集与处理。
便捷的重构体验与旧代码复用
对于许多爬虫工程师来说,重构旧代码可能是一个令人望而却步的任务。然而,穿云API为我们提供了便捷的重构体验。在采用HTTP API请求模式时,我们只需将原有的数据请求部分替换成穿云API的请求接口,不需要对整体架构进行过多改动。这使得重构变得简单而高效。
同时,Proxy请求模式也为重构带来了巨大的便利。通过将穿云API作为代理池使用,我们可以在原有爬虫的基础上,轻松实现反爬虫措施的绕过,减少了重构过程中的许多麻烦。这种灵活性和复用性让我们能够更加专注于优化代码逻辑和数据处理流程,提高整体爬虫系统的稳定性和性能。
数据获取效率的提升
穿云API不仅为我们提供了便捷的重构体验,还显著提升了数据获取的效率。通过其强大的代理池和智能调度算法,我们可以更加高效地获取目标数据,减少了因为反爬措施而导致的请求失败和重试次数。这不仅节省了我们的时间和精力,还大幅提升了爬虫系统的整体性能。
灵活的定制化与扩展性
穿云API还提供了丰富的定制化选项,让我们可以根据具体需求进行个性化设置。例如,我们可以灵活地配置请求频率、代理IP池的规模和优先级等。这种定制化的功能使得穿云API适用于各种不同规模和需求的爬虫任务,极大地拓展了其应用领域。
使用穿云API,您可以轻松地绕过Cloudflare反爬虫的机器人验证,即使您需要发送10万个请求,也不必担心被识别为抓取者。
一个穿云API即可突破所有反Anti-bot机器人检查,轻松绕过Cloudflare、CAPTCHA验证,WAF,CC防护,并提供了HTTP API和Proxy,包括接口地址、请求参数、返回处理;以及设置Referer,浏览器UA和headless状态等各浏览器指纹设备特征。